Description
The FAN7631 is a pulse-frequency modulation controller for high-efficiency half-bridge resonant converters that includes a high-side gate drive circuit, an accurate current-controlled oscillator, and various protection functions

This pin is the ground of the control part.
This pin is the power ground. This pin typically connects to the source of the low-side MOSFET.
This pin is used to enable / disable the gate drive outputs for pulse-skipping operation. When the
voltage of this pin is above 0.6V, the gate drive outputs are enabled. When the voltage of this pin
drops below 0.4V, gate drive signals for both MOSFETs are disabled.
This pin programs the switching frequency. Typically, an opto-coupler is connected to this pin to
control the switching frequency for the output voltage regulation.
This pin is used to program the soft-start time and overload protection delay. It also programs the
restart delay when the converter auto recovers from the protection states. Typically, a small
capacitor is connected on this pin.
This pin is to adjust the dead time using an external resistor.
No connection
User protection function / fault input. This pin can be used as a latch protection, which is
operated when a voltage applied to this pin is higher than 4V
This pin senses the line voltage for line under-voltage lockout (LUVLO).
This pin senses the current flowing through the main MOSFET. Typically, negative voltage is
applied on this pin.
This pin is used for the low-side gate-driving signal.
This pin is for the supply voltage of the control IC and low-side gate-driving circuit.
No connection
This pin is connected to the drain of the low-side MOSFET. Typically, a transformer is connected
to this pin.
This pin is used for the high-side gate-driving signal.
This pin is used for the supply voltage of the high-side gate-driving circuit.
